Compensation Manager jobs in Minnesota

Compensation Manager leads the development, implementation, and administration of compensation programs, policies, and procedures. Manages common compensation functions, including survey participation, job evaluation, salary structure development, incentive plan design, pay program administration and other associated initiatives. Being a Compensation Manager ensures that base pay, incentive pay and performance management programs remain competitive and conform to current compensation strategy. Directs data collection and analysis processes for market, pay equity, and other compensation studies. Additionally, Compensation Manager requires a bachelor's degree. May require a Certified Compensation Professional (CCP) certification. Typically reports to a head of a unit/department. The Compensation Manager manages subordinate staff in the day-to-day performance of their jobs. True first level manager. Ensures that project/department milestones/goals are met and adhering to approved budgets. Has full authority for personnel actions. To be a Compensation Manager typically requires 5 years experience in the related area as an individual contributor. 1 - 3 years supervisory experience may be required. Extensive knowledge of the function and department processes. (Copyright 2024 Salary.com)

  • Nilfisk, Inc. is seeking a talented and experienced Compensation Manager to join our global People, Organization & Culture team. As a Compensation Manager, you will play a crucial role in developing and implementing compensation strategies across our international operations, with an initial focus on sales incentive plans and bonus schemes. This role requires a strategic thinker with a deep understanding of compensation practices, sales performance metrics, and global market trends.

    Responsibilities:

    • Develop, implement, and manage global compensation strategies that align with business objectives and drive sales performance.
    • Design and administer sales incentive plans and bonus schemes to motivate and reward sales teams, ensuring fairness across regions and business units.
    • Conduct regular evaluations of sales compensation programs to assess effectiveness, identify areas for improvement, and make data-driven recommendations to optimize plans.
    • Collaborate with cross-functional teams, including Sales, Finance, and HR, to ensure alignment of compensation strategies with overall business goals and objectives.
    • Stay abreast of industry best practices, market trends, and regulatory requirements related to compensation and sales incentives, and proactively recommend adjustments as needed.
    • Manage the communication and training efforts related to compensation programs, ensuring understanding and buy-in from key stakeholders.
    • Partner with HR and Talent Acquisition teams to ensure consistency in compensation practices, including job leveling and salary benchmarking, across the organization.
    • Provide guidance and support to regional compensation teams, serving as a subject matter expert on sales compensation matters.

    Qualifications:

    • Bachelor's degree in Business Administration, Human Resources, Finance, or related field; Master's degree preferred.
    • 8 years of experience in compensation analysis, with a minimum of 5 years focusing on sales incentive plans and bonus schemes, preferably in a global or multi-national organization.
    • Strong understanding of compensation practices, sales performance metrics, and incentive plan design.
    • Proficiency in data analysis and modeling, with advanced skills in Excel or other analytical tools.
    • Excellent communication and interpersonal skills, with the ability to collaborate effectively across teams and influence decision-making at all levels of the organization.
    • Demonstrated ability to manage multiple projects simultaneously and drive results in a fast-paced, dynamic environment.
    • Certified Compensation Professional (CCP) designation preferred.
    • Experience with compensation software and systems (e.g., SAP SuccessFactors, Workday) is a plus.

    Minnesota (/ˌmɪnɪˈsoʊtə/ (listen)) is a state in the Upper Midwest and northern regions of the United States. Minnesota was admitted as the 32nd U.S. state on May 11, 1858, created from the eastern half of the Minnesota Territory. The state has a large number of lakes, and is known by the slogan the "Land of 10,000 Lakes". Its official motto is L'Étoile du Nord (French: Star of the North). Minnesota is the 12th largest in area and the 22nd most populous of the U.S. states; nearly 60% of its residents live in the Minneapolis–Saint Paul metropolitan area (known as the "Twin Cities").
